HOW STRESS IMPACTS MALE SEXUAL DYSFUNCTION: A STUDY INTO THE EFFECTS OF TESTOSTERONE ON LIBIDO

There has been an increasing focus on understanding the role of stress in sexual behavior and dysfunction among men. Stress is defined as "the body's reaction to stimuli that are perceived as threatening or otherwise upsetting," which can lead to physiological changes such as increased heart rate, elevated blood pressure, and increased levels of cortisol, also known as the "stress hormone." Research suggests that these physiological changes can have a detrimental impact on both physical and mental health, including sexual function.

Researchers have found that stress can negatively impact male sexual desire and performance, leading to what is commonly referred to as sexual apathy. This phenomenon occurs when individuals lose interest in sex, experience difficulty achieving arousal, or suffer from decreased libido.

It is not entirely clear how stress contributes to this decline in sexual function.

One proposed mechanism is that stress leads to reduced testosterone production, which plays a crucial role in regulating sexual drive and performance. Testosterone is a hormone produced by the testes in males that is essential for maintaining masculine characteristics, including muscle mass, hair growth, and sex drive. When stressed, the body produces excessive amounts of cortisol, which competes with testosterone for binding sites in the hypothalamus and pituitary gland. As a result, less testosterone is available for other bodily functions, including reproduction.

Another possible mechanism is that stress can interfere with the brain's ability to process sexual signals. The hypothalamus, located at the base of the brain, regulates various bodily functions, including appetite, sleep, and sexual behavior. Stress can disrupt the hypothalamic-pituitary-adrenocortical (HPA) axis, reducing the release of dopamine and oxytocin, two neurotransmitters involved in sexual arousal and attraction.

Stress can lead to changes in the prefrontal cortex, an area of the brain associated with decision-making and emotional regulation, which can negatively impact sexual desire.

Coping mechanisms, resilience, and relational support have been shown to mediate the negative effects of stress on sexual behavior.

Individuals who engage in relaxation techniques such as meditation or exercise may experience lower levels of stress and improved sexual function.

Developing coping strategies to manage stress effectively can help prevent its negative impact on sexual function.

Strong social relationships and a sense of social support can buffer the negative effects of stress on sexual behavior. Social isolation has been linked to decreased libido, while positive social interactions are associated with increased sexual satisfaction. Relationship factors such as trust, communication, and mutual respect also play a crucial role in maintaining healthy sexual function. Therefore, cultivating meaningful relationships and seeking professional help when needed can alleviate stress-related sexual dysfunction in men.
